City Hall Volunteer Fighting for his life after stabbing incident at South Pattaya Condo

fight-1.jpg
PATTAYA:--A Pattaya City Hall Security Volunteer attached to the Thappraya 3210 organization is currently fighting for his life in Hospital after he was stabbed as he attempted to break-up a fight.

The incident occurred at the base of the Flybird Condominium in Soi 17, South Pattaya. The injured man was named as Khun Nitikom aged 47 who was stabbed in his stomach and neck. He was rushed to Hospital and was brought back to life by medics. He is currently in a deep coma and will be lucky to survive the ordeal according to Doctors.

The incident began in a room inside Building D at the Flybird Condominium. During an altercation by the room occupant, Khun Brapai aged 30 and his friend, a bottle was thrown out of the window and smashed on the ground close to where the volunteer was eating with friends at a restaurant.

Khun Brapai came down to the restaurant and then got into a heated argument with the restaurant owner over an unpaid bill which is when the volunteer intervened and told Khun Brapai to back-off. At this point Khun Brapai became incensed and picked up a long knife he spotted inside a nearby shop.
